CSP swim and dive set for road dual at MSUM

Action will begin at 1 p.m. on Saturday

11.14.25

ST. PAUL, Minn. - The Concordia-St. Paul swimming and diving team is set to travel to face the Dragons of MSU Moorhead in a dual on Saturday at the Nemzek Pool. 

Action is set to begin at 1 p.m. in Moorhead, Minn on Saturday. 

LAST TIME OUT
Dropped Double-Dual with UST & MSU
Leo was once again the highlight for the Golden Bears, securing the squad's lone first-place finish. Leo's victory included her finishing ahead of seven Tommies who swam at the NCAA Division I level. 

Claire Briest rounded out the top-three finishers for the Navy and Gold, taking third in the 200-yard breaststroke with a time of 2:30.06.

On the diving board, Chloe Jones notched a top-five finish in the 1-meter dive with a score of 206.80. 

The Golden Bears tallied seven top-five finishes and 18 top-10 placements in the double-dual. 

SOPHIE SURGES AHEAD
Junior Sophie Leo has continued leading the charge for the Golden Bears this season, accumulating six first-place finishes to bring her collegiate career total to 26. 

Leo has garnered two NSIC Swimmer of the Week accolades and is a swimmer to watch every meet. 

HISTORY AGAINST MSUM
The two programs have met a total of three times in duals dating back to November 12, 2022. MSUM holds a 3-0 all-time record against the Navy and Gold. 

Last season, the Dragons narrowly beat the Golden Bears 128-114 in their closest dual score yet. 

ABOUT THE DRAGONS
MSUM was picked to finish sixth in the 2025-26 NSIC Preseason Coaches' Poll with 38 points, right behind CSP with 51 and Sioux Falls with 44. 

Last season, the Dragons finished in sixth place at the 2024-25 NSIC Swimming and Diving Championships. 

MSU Moorhead currently sits at 5-0 in duals after starting their season perfect including a triangular sweep of Southwest Minnesota State and Jamestown last weekend.
